Guy Marcoux (21 February 1924 – 23 September 2011) was a Social Credit party member of the Canadian House of Commons. He was a physician by career.

He was first elected at the Québec—Montmorency riding in the 1962 general election then re-elected in 1963. Marcoux became an independent candidate in the 1965 election with Henri Borgia as the Ralliement créditiste candidate. However, Marcoux was defeated at Québec—Montmorency by Ovide Laflamme of the Liberal party.
